Serial Mobile Interface Card (SMIC)
The Serial Mobile Interface Card (SMIC) is one component of the Cisco 3200 Series Mobile Access
Router. It provides the router up to 4 high–speed sets of serial signals in both data terminal equipment
(DTE) and data circuit equipment (DCE) modes. Additional components provide power and link
interfaces to the SMIC. For example, the Mobile Access Router Card (MARC) provides the host
processor, memory, and headers for the 10/100 Fast Ethernet, console, and auxiliary signals for the
router. The exact configuration of your router will vary, depending on how it was configured by your
vendor.

Each SMIC provides the following:
Support for 2 to 4 sets of serial signals with protocol support for HDLC, asynchronous, synchronous
and octet-oriented PPP modes. The signals can be configured to any serial standard (EIA/TIA-232,
EIA/TIA-449, EIA/TIA-530, EIA/TIA-530A, EIA/TIA-X.21, or CCITT V.35).
DCE and DTE mode support on each set of serial signals.
Speeds of 2 Mbps for synchronous data transfer and 115 Kbps for asynchronous data transfer on
each serial interface. All serial standards reach 2 Mbps (for synchronous) except for the
EIA/TIA-232 standard which supports up to 192K.
Note The PCI bus and ISA bus utilize keying features in the standard stacking headers to guarantee proper
module installation. On the PCI bus, pin D30 is removed and the D30 opening plugged. On the ISA Bus,
pin C19 and pin B10 are removed, and the pin C19 and pin B10 openings are plugged.
The SMIC draws power from the PCI and the ISA connectors. Table 3-1 shows the estimated power
consumption. Note that these are theoretical maximum wattages.
Table 3-1 SMIC Estimated Power Consumption
Voltage Current Draw Power Source
+5.0 V 1.0 amps 5.0 W ISA and PCI connectors
+3.3 V 0.5 amps 1.7 W PCI connectors
